#432e73 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#432e73 is composed of 26.3% red, 18% green and 45.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 41.7% cyan, 60% magenta, 0% yellow and 54.9% black. It has a hue angle of 258.3 degrees, a saturation of 42.9% and a lightness of 31.6%. #432e73 color hex could be obtained by blending #865ce6 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333366.

#432e73 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#432e73 has RGB values of R:67, G:46, B:115 and CMYK values of C:0.42, M:0.6, Y:0, K:0.55. Its decimal value is 4402803.

Shades and Tints of #432e73
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020103 is the darkest color, while #f6f4fb is the lightest one.

Tones of #432e73
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#4f4d54 is the less saturated color, while #32039e is the most saturated one.
